Related occupations
Explore related occupations in the service designer sector.
Junior Website Designer
A Junior Website Designer assists in creating and maintaining websites, collaborating with teams, using programming tools, and managing multiple projects to meet deadlines.
UI Designer
A UI Designer manages the user interface of digital products, ensuring effective user interaction while collaborating with clients and design teams.
UX Designer
A UX Designer ensures a positive user experience for products, addressing issues, testing solutions, and communicating client needs to the design team.
Website Designer
A Website Designer develops websites by combining images, text, and graphics, collaborating with clients and IT professionals to meet specific needs.
UX Developer
UX Developers create engaging user experiences for digital products by combining research, design, and coding to optimise user interfaces.
Interaction Designer
Interaction Designers develop user-friendly digital interfaces for websites and apps, enhancing user experience through intuitive navigation and interactive elements.
Creative Technologist
Creative Technologists combine technology and creativity to develop innovative digital experiences, collaborating with teams to push digital boundaries.
Design Manager
A Design Manager leads design projects across various industries, coordinating teams, managing resources, and ensuring client needs are met.
UX Researcher
UX Researchers analyse user behaviour and preferences to guide the design of intuitive digital products through interviews, surveys, and testing.
